Output 1b56afbba1e96aa4db60abb7ce7cd14e42fa924897cdc5d4e2a80a985c3beea9:0

value
22664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7365d2f4f92914273ba2e643d36b223531c20b2e OP_EQUAL
address
3CDBcTpqDVHs4AWWcdvAW6oABqos3exxho
transaction
1b56afbba1e96aa4db60abb7ce7cd14e42fa924897cdc5d4e2a80a985c3beea9
confirmations
30416
spent
true